If you cannot reset your router for any reason, I would try and disconnect none essential devices from the internet. Disconnect other devices in your home from the internet Having all of those devices connected will reduce the bandwidth available to the BBC iPlayer app and subsequently throttle your download speed, which in turn creates buffering. Your router is like a mini-PC and will slow down as more tasks are added. I’m sure that in today’s digital world that quite a few devices are connected to the router. Think of all the devices that are and have been connected to the router. Why does resetting your router reduces BBC iPlayer Buffering? This action will “power-cycle” your router and provide more bandwidth to increase your ability to stream content faster on BBC iPlayer. The easiest way to reset your router is to simply unplug it from the wall socket for 30 seconds before plugging it back in. This is one of the oldest tricks in the book, but it is definitely effective in reducing the buffering on BBC iPlayer.
